Review by Richard Lambert, 5 Stars
With Christmas very much geared to family and children’s activities this show is a must-see treat for the rest of us. It’s glam and in the fast lane! There’s comedy, circus skills, cabaret, clever concepts all in a slickly designed package ready to be unwrapped as a gift.
Each performer is unique – in style and look. The only common link is their campery and commitment to the performance. Each and every one of them bringing a speciality act to top off their group numbers. The outstanding performer is Harry Clayton-Wright who brings us a little musical theatre imagery complete with chair and standard lamp to a Kate Bush’s “Running up that Hill” – an adagio number he performs with so many complicated lifts to exceed anything you’ll see in the West End. And who doesn’t love a cutie who performs a strip number while juggling? Louis Biggs gets us all hot under the collar while performing acrobatics and juggling. And the aerialist provides death-defying hangs and drops and the fastest spin you’ll ever see!!! Ever!!!!
The Group numbers are all staged exceptionally well! Starting with a Soundscape punch and lighting accent to get the adrenaline flowing, these attention grabbing numbers are glorious in execution! Even the overhead structure raises and lowers choreographed to the Music. With costumes and stunning visual imagery (Dallas Dellafroce and Paul Lim) it’s a well rehearsed show of performance and attitude over anything complicated – a textbook for the old adage “it’s not what you do but how you do it!” And they do it with style and flair!
If there was one criticism it would be that for a show with a lot of lip sync you do need a Sound system that can provide clarity of diction. The Sound was very bassy which would be great for the late-nightclub sessions but not so good for hearing the lyrics.
This party atmosphere show in the new “Christmas in Leicester Square” provides a welcome fresh alternative to the cattle-crushing commercialisation of Winter Wonderland. Here, you can get in and out in just a few minutes should you wish! And there are the Christmas market stalls around the Spiegeltent to add interest before and after “Briefs”.
You’ll have a great and awesome time in the company of the Briefs Boys!

Briefs Factory is an Australian creative collective who manufacture, cultivate and present evocative, irreverent, physical performance. Best known for their flagship project Briefs, the company’s work also includes Hot Brown Honey, Club Briefs, Brat Kids Carnival and now Slumber Party.
